aboutsummaryrefslogtreecommitdiffstats
path: root/sonar-css-plugin/src/test/java
diff options
context:
space:
mode:
authorAmaury Levé2018-06-28 12:17:58 +0200
committerGitHub2018-06-28 12:17:58 +0200
commit1e0fc32ad10d840b4d38b2eb61926a6dc7fbfcaf (patch)
tree219e996832b2279f5aeb236023ac66179a948db1 /sonar-css-plugin/src/test/java
parentdae85f367d76550968d3756ba234bd07c559a6b6 (diff)
downloadsonar-css-1e0fc32ad10d840b4d38b2eb61926a6dc7fbfcaf.tar.bz2
Improve the way rules are serialized into stylelint json (#98)
Diffstat (limited to 'sonar-css-plugin/src/test/java')
-rw-r--r--sonar-css-plugin/src/test/java/org/sonar/css/plugin/rules/CssRuleTest.java8
1 files changed, 3 insertions, 5 deletions
diff --git a/sonar-css-plugin/src/test/java/org/sonar/css/plugin/rules/CssRuleTest.java b/sonar-css-plugin/src/test/java/org/sonar/css/plugin/rules/CssRuleTest.java
index f839e49..670ffbf 100644
--- a/sonar-css-plugin/src/test/java/org/sonar/css/plugin/rules/CssRuleTest.java
+++ b/sonar-css-plugin/src/test/java/org/sonar/css/plugin/rules/CssRuleTest.java
@@ -38,15 +38,14 @@ public class CssRuleTest {
}
@Test
- public void rules_default_json_is_true() throws NoSuchMethodException, IllegalAccessException, InvocationTargetException, InstantiationException {
+ public void rules_default_is_empty() throws NoSuchMethodException, IllegalAccessException, InvocationTargetException, InstantiationException {
for (Class ruleClass : CssRules.getRuleClasses()) {
CssRule rule = (CssRule)ruleClass.getConstructor().newInstance();
if (rule instanceof AtRuleNoUnknown || rule instanceof DeclarationBlockNoDuplicateProperties) {
continue;
}
- String optionsAsJson = new Gson().toJson(rule.stylelintOptions());
- assertThat(optionsAsJson).isEqualTo("true");
+ assertThat(rule.stylelintOptions()).isEmpty();
}
}
@@ -74,7 +73,6 @@ public class CssRuleTest {
public void declaration_block_no_duplicate_properties_custom() {
DeclarationBlockNoDuplicateProperties instance = new DeclarationBlockNoDuplicateProperties();
instance.ignoreFallbacks = false;
- String optionsAsJson = new Gson().toJson(instance.stylelintOptions());
- assertThat(optionsAsJson).isEqualTo("true");
+ assertThat(instance.stylelintOptions()).isEmpty();
}
}